SCHEDULE OF EVENTS
Dec
3rd:
Breed
Judging
Each of AKC's 150 breeds judged individually for Best of
Breed. From 8 a.m. - 4 p.m.
Junior
Handling
The nation's top juniors, ages 10-18, vie for Best Junior
Handler. Finals begin at 6:30 p.m.
Group
Judging
The winners of the breed judging - one dog from each of
the 150 breeds- compete in seven groups to determine the
competitors who will proceed on to Best in Show. 8 p.m.
- 11 p.m.
Best
Bred By Exhibitor in Show
New this year is the Best Bred-by-Exhibitor competition,
which recognizes the outstanding and unique contributions
of the purebred dog breeder. Bred-by group judging will
begin in the early afternoon with Best Bred-by-Exhibitor
in Show following the Best Junior Handler competition in
the Arena at 6:30 p.m.
ACE
Awards
The winners of the AKC's annual Awards for Canine Excellence
in the five categories of companion dog, search and rescue,
law enforcement, therapy and service will be honored during
the Group judging.
AKC
Breeder of the Year Award
The remarkable contributions of one outstanding breeder
in each of the seven group classifications will be recognized
and one will be honored as AKC Breeder of the Year. This
award will also be bestowed during the Group judging.
AKC
Meet the Breeds
Thinking about getting a dog? "AKC Meet the Breeds"
is a unique opportunity for the public to meet dog experts
and club members who will share their insights and expertise
on the unique qualities and characteristics of their breed.
Adult dogs and puppies from more than 145 National Breed
Clubs will be on hand at this FREE event open to public
from 10 a.m.-4 p.m.
Dec.
3rd & 4th:
AKC
National Agility Championship
500 dogs and their handlers will race as fast as they can
through an obstacle course towards the title of National
Agility Champion. Finals begin Dec. 4 at 2 p.m.
AKC
National Obedience Invitational
In the sport of obedience, the dog and handler are judged
as a team. The performance of the nearly 100 teams will
be judged on how closely the dog and handler match the "perfect
picture" of teamwork as they execute a series of specified
exercises. Finals begin Dec. 4 at 1 p.m.
